Output ee84be1382ca7737cdfd9c34ee68a2304c040c4aa0cc619b31328acfbbe3aa8a:1

value
24247495
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d17de377216e5035649a6e9224825f1baa9dcd01fd86bb0205a263f3dfdf5b3a
address
bc1p6977xaepdegr2ey6d6fzfqjlrw4fmngplkrtkqs95f3l8h7ltvaqztdlfr
transaction
ee84be1382ca7737cdfd9c34ee68a2304c040c4aa0cc619b31328acfbbe3aa8a
confirmations
15557
spent
true